英文摘要
The plasma membrane is a physical barrier between the cell interior and extracellular milieu, allowing independent vital processes to be carried out without the cells. Membrane receptors are responsible from regulating cell's fate and responses to external stimuli. Signal transduction across the plasma membrane is primordial to the coordinated growth, differentiation of cells within organs.***In the last 40 years, scientists have obtained a great deal of information on the organization of the cell's membrane. Initially thought to be passive barrier containing randomly distributed lipids and proteins, it appears now that their organization is more complex and tightly regulated. Within the plane of these membrane bilayers, lateral segregations of fine platform are responsible for the control of fundamental cellular mechanisms, including receptor signaling, uptake of nutrients, regulation of the immune system and more.***The characterization of these structures has been stymied by a lack of methodologies capable of measuring their size (in the nanometer range) and dynamic properties. It has then been also impossible to really clarify how membrane nanodomains are regulating cell signaling.***Our research program is designed to address these fundamental questions. In my laboratory, we have already implemented new cutting-edge imaging techniques known as super-resolution microscopy, capable of resolving nanometer scale structures at high temporal resolution (10th of millisecond range). With the support of NSERC, our objectives are 3 folds: 1) to implement quantitative tools based on super-resolution microscopy to define the nanoscale organization of membrane components; 2) to investigate nanodomains localization in the context of the cell membrane image by helium beam microscopy and 3) to create a proximity map of the cell membrane.***Super-resolution imaging will become a major tool for biologists and biophysicists to understand, with greater details, how our cells function at the molecular level. We will make use of these approaches, further expand their capabilities and combine them with creative biochemical approaches to train future scientists in our institution and make use of these powerful tool to investigate unanswered biological questions.
